Cleaning upvc window repairs near me windows

Cleaning UPVC windows requires the use of the appropriate tools. If you use the wrong cleaning products this could cause irreparable damage to your windows. To avoid this, you should adhere to the suggestions in this article.

Utilizing a vacuum cleaner with an attachment for a soft brush is a great option to clean your uPVC window frames. This will eliminate any dust or dirt that might have accumulated on the hinges. It is also recommended to clean the insides of your uPVC window panes with a non-smear glass cleaner.

White, soft, lint-free cloths are ideal for wiping your uPVC window frame. Make sure to change these immediately when they start to get dirty.

carpenter-repairing-door-lock-installing-a-door-h-2023-06-23-05-48-48-utc.jpgUsing a microfibre cloth is a good option. They are soft and scratch-proof, and they assist in restoring the shine to your uPVC.

You may require a cream cleaner in the event that your uPVC windows are stained. Apply the solution to the area in a small amount and allow it to soak for a few moments. Once the process is finished it is time to clean the surface with a dry, clean cloth.

You can also use the vinegar and water mix. It can be sprayed on the area and left on for ten minutes. This will help to loosen dirt and debris, and make it easier to scrub. After some time, wash your window and wipe it clean using an unclean, dry rag.

Cleaning your uPVC windows shouldn't be done by using abrasive pads. They can harm the uPVC's glossy appearance. You could also permanently ruin the shine of your uPVC windows if you try and wash a stain using an abrasive cleaner.
